It could be a Trojan or other serious case of malware - or just spyware and adware. This particular scam is easy to understand - if you download and run the software, your computer will be infected with something nasty. If you ever see a message like this one, don’t click it. You’ll see some sort of advertisement, pop-up window, or full-page ad trying to get you to download some kind of malware disgused as a codec, video player, or software update. You won’t find these ads on legitimate sites like Netflix and YouTube, but on lower-quality sites - the kind of sites where you can stream pirated videos, for example.
